Handover Note — Pilot Churn (Director to Director)

Hi Soren,

As I hand over the Fernhaven pilot, here's where things stand on churn. We lost about 12% of pilot customers in month two, mostly small accounts citing the onboarding flow for the Nimbex portal. The fixes Delia's team shipped last sprint have slowed the bleed — month three looks closer to 6%. Branch managers have the retention scripts and should keep logging exit reasons weekly. The confidential note below covers where this pilot fits in the broader plan.

confidential, kafof-kafof: The steering committee signed off on a budget of $38.6 million for Project Tamael. The renewal with Fenethox Foods closes at $50.3 million a year, 52 percent below the last contract.

## Queuewright Autoscaler — Environment Variables

The Queuewright autoscaler polls broker queue depth every QW_POLL_INTERVAL seconds and scales workers between QW_MIN_REPLICAS and QW_MAX_REPLICAS. Thresholds live in QW_SCALE_UP_DEPTH and QW_SCALE_DOWN_DEPTH; keep hysteresis wide to avoid flapping. The broker admin API requires an authentication token, which must be set in the env file on the next line.

env line for yahaf-kageg: VAULT_KEY5=978f5

## Changelog — SQL Linting Rules (for weekly eng sync)

Added twelve new lint rules to the Quillcheck pipeline for SQL files: uppercase keywords enforced, explicit column lists required in INSERTs, and SELECT * now blocked in committed migrations. Rules run in warn-only mode for two weeks, then become blocking. Existing files were auto-fixed where safe; twenty-three need manual review. Exemption requests and rule disputes should go to the maintainer named below.

approver of hahaf-hahaf = Druion Druius Kasax Eliox